You can't really exhaust your fear response. As long as the perceived danger of whatever situation you're scared of is still a threat to you, you will react accordingly. Thats why people can go their whole lifes with paralizing anxiety or phobias. As long as you don't resolve that fear, you'll always be scared. That's why exposure therapy is so successful, you resolve that perceived threat.
So I guess people with anxiety would be better test subjects as it would be pretty easy to trigger fear in them.

Here are some stuff I want to argue against:
1. 3:04 Opening the jaw against the tape won't help much. It will help a bit in speaking or shouting, but seeing how tightly she's wrapped, it wouldn't be much help in other ways. Also, using her long hair to cover her face? Cinema Summary forgets the fact that she was just tased, and men are holding her head down. She doesn't have the strength to do that. Also, if the job is done sloppily, it's likely that the kidnappers redo it.
2. 6:30 Keep track of time? That's an easy thing to say, but not so easy to execute. Especially if you are constantly focused on escaping. Most people would find it hard to focus on escape and keep track of time without a watch at the same time. Actually, most people wouldn't be able to keep track of long hours without a watch. You'd have to undergo some sort of professional training to be able to do so. Finally, this bit is turns out to be pretty useless, because she drank the sleeping pills and would've lost track time anyways.
3. 7:05 Counting footsteps is a good idea, but it's still difficult with multiple people walking at once, and some walking sideways at the same time. Rather then that, it'd be more useful to remember the turns and time it takes between them. We know the people are walking, so the distance can be inferred from walking speed. The important thing is the path to the entrance.
4. 9:00 I'm going to disagree with this one. Cinema Summary says Renee is making a mistake by cutting the restraints early, and that she should keep track of the hours until it's night and the researchers have gone home. However, as said before, keeping track of time isn't easy, especially with the sleeping drugs. Renee may have seen daylight while being transported out of the truck, but it probably wasn't enough to tell the exact time by assessing the sun's location or the like. Even if she did wait until the night to make her move, I'm not sure if that is wise. Asking questions first is likely to be simply the first part of the procedure, and we have no idea if the second part is something that would kill us. Therefore, it's best to escape as fast as possible, or at least have a free hand to resist if your life is threatened. I agree with Cinema Summary in that she should wait until later to make her escape, and be cooperative, but I think it'd be smart to cut almost cut through one band (so that she could yank it and rip it free), and hide the cut part under her wrist, so she has a last resort.
5. 13:55 Telling yourself something is not scary is difficult, and Cinema Summary said it himself "they become less scary over time". It's a process that takes time. While convincing herself the spiders don't need to be feared may work, it's something that most likely wouldn't occur to someone who's already in a state of incredible fright.
